BROADER ECOSYSTEM
France’s attraction lies in its combine of presidency assist, EU coverage alignment – significantly the Vital Uncooked Supplies Act – and entry to considerable low-carbon nuclear power, making it a lovely vacation spot for industrial funding.
The Caremag plant is a part of a broader uncommon earths ecosystem rising in Lacq.
British firm Much less Widespread Metals is investing US$129 million in a close-by plant to provide uncommon earth metals and alloys.
“France affords a steady and industrially superior atmosphere with a powerful dedication to strengthening European provide chain sovereignty,” Grant Smith, chairman of Much less Widespread Metals, informed CNA in a press release.
Belgian chemical substances agency Solvay has additionally launched a uncommon earth manufacturing line for everlasting magnets in France, whereas increasing its west coast plant the place it has processed uncommon earth metals for practically 80 years.
European firms purpose to provide 1,000 tonnes of uncommon earth magnets a 12 months by 2027.
Though this stays a good distance from difficult the 16,000 tonnes that Europe wants from China every year, these current advances mark a big step towards larger provide chain resilience.
